Vapor Barrier Installation in Birmingham, AL
Vapor barrier installation is a service that involves placing a protective layer beneath floors, in crawl spaces, or within basements to prevent moisture from seeping into the property. This barrier helps control humidity levels, reduce mold growth, and protect the structural integrity of the building. Homeowners often request vapor barrier installation during renovations or when addressing issues related to excess moisture or dampness in areas prone to water intrusion, such as basements and crawl spaces.

Vapor Barrier Installation Questions
What is a vapor barrier? A vapor barrier is a material installed to prevent moisture from passing through walls or floors, helping to reduce mold and structural damage.
Where should vapor barriers be installed? Vapor barriers are typically installed in crawl spaces, basements, or under concrete slabs to control moisture migration.
What materials are used for vapor barriers? Common materials include polyethylene sheets, usually 6 mil or thicker, designed to resist moisture transmission.
Why is vapor barrier installation important? Proper installation helps maintain indoor air quality, prevents mold growth, and protects property foundations from moisture-related issues.
